Favorite reads - that one is so hard! I consider myself to be an evangelist for the works of Carson McCullers. She was from across the river in Columbus, Georgia, and I wrote my senior thesis on her works. I spent the last two years at my old job going through a collection of her things that were donated to the university where I worked - heaven!
I also love the Sambo books by Ferrol Sams - definitely something farmgirls should read. All about growing up on a struggling former plantation in Georgia during the depression. They're laugh-out-loud funny.
That's just a few off the top of my head right now!
